  • Hey what equipment were you using.

    PC,Projectors,Steering Wheel,Transmission, Pedals, anything else. And it GPL free or is it a bought program?

  • Can't remember the PC specs but we used a Matrox Parhelia graphics card to split the picture into 3 parts for 3 projectors and screens. The shifter is an ACT Labs with the outer plastic cover replaced by a very stiff aluminum frame which makes its action more positive and thus faster. The pedals are the Speed 7s by BRD of Britain; very adjustable for good heel and toe work. The steering wheel is the Momo Racing by Logitech. GPL can be bought very cheaply online as it is nine years old now.
